How to Get to King Parkview Hotel from the Airport

Navigating your way to the King Parkview Hotel is straightforward, with several convenient options available from Beijing Capital International Airport (PEK). Understanding the airport transfer service of King Parkview Hotel and how to get to King Parkview Hotel will ensure a smooth start to your trip.

  • Airport Express Train and Subway: Take the Airport Express train from the airport to Dongzhimen Station, then transfer to the Beijing Subway Line 2 (inner ring) and alight at the Chaoyangmen Station. From there, it's a short taxi ride or a 15-minute walk to the hotel. Estimated cost: PHP 30-50.
  • Taxi: Metered taxis are readily available at the airport. The journey to the hotel typically takes 45-60 minutes, depending on traffic. Estimated cost: PHP 800-1200.
  • Ride-hailing Service: You can book a ride-hailing service through various apps for a convenient door-to-door transfer. Estimated cost: PHP 700-1000.
  • Hotel Private Airport Transfer: For ultimate convenience and comfort, you can arrange a private airport transfer directly with the King Parkview Hotel. Please contact our concierge in advance to book this service. Estimated cost: PHP 2500-3500.

This hotel is in an interesting location 30-40 minutes' walk away from the Forbidden City and Tian'anman Square, and 20 minutes to a subway station. It looks as if nothing has changed there since the 1980s or earlier, but it is clean, apart from the stale smell in corridors, and the room is quite comfortable with all the usual amenities and even a spin-dryer. Our 'loft' room was split between two floors, giving a useful amount of space and places to sit. It would have been good to have two card keys to the room, but the receptionist just shrugged and said there was only one. In this day and age that is unacceptable.

I had a poor experience with this hotel. Because of transport delays I was due to arrive at the property after midnight. I messaged the property and asked if this was OK and was told it was fine as the desk was manned. When I arrived at 4am I had to wait until after 6am to be checked in as the staff member on duty was asleep in another room despite me knocking on that door and calling out for assistance. To make the experience worse I finally got to bed at 6.30am I was woken up at about at 9am to hotel staff quizzing me about over staying my visa. It turns out they simply didn't add the days correctly as I was sill within the period I could be present in China. I was treated with disrespect during that conversation and even when we took out a calculator to show that my visa had not expired I was told "fine then", with no apology. Overall I was unimpressed with how I was treated.
